Renowned jewelry designer and reality TV star Lynn Ban, known for her appearance on Netflix's Bling Empire: New York, has tragically passed away at the age of 51 following complications from brain surgery. Ban suffered a severe head injury due to a skiing accident in Aspen on Christmas Eve, leading to an emergency craniotomy. Despite her efforts to recover, her son, Sebastian, announced her passing on Monday through social media.
The Tragic Accident
Ban's skiing accident occurred while she was on vacation with her family in Aspen, Colorado. Initially cleared by ski patrol after the fall, she later experienced severe headaches and sought medical attention. A CAT scan revealed a significant brain bleed, requiring immediate surgery. Lynn Ban’s Impact on Fashion and Entertainment
Born in Singapore, Lynn Ban built an illustrious career in the fashion industry with her private jewelry label, Lynn Ban Jewelry. Her designs have adorned global superstars, including Rihanna, Beyoncé, Madonna, Lady Gaga, and Billie Eilish. Beyoncé famously wore Ban’s creations for her 2018 Vogue September issue cover.
Ban rose to wider public recognition through her role in Bling Empire: New York, a spin-off of the popular Netflix series that showcased the lavish lifestyles of wealthy Asian American socialites in New York City. Tributes Pour in from Celebrities and Fans
The entertainment and fashion communities have been mourning Ban’s loss. Celebrities, including pop star Rihanna, paid tribute, calling Ban their "fairy godmother" and expressing disbelief at her sudden passing.
Other notable figures, such as designer Bea Akerlund, actress Drena De Niro, and fashion stylist Phillip Bloch, also shared their condolences and fond memories of Ban’s generous and warm personality.
